DENTAL TECHNICIANS AND DENTAL PROSTHETISTS REGISTRATION ACT 1988 (REPEALED) - SECT 32

Entries in registers

    (1)     Registration shall be effected by entering in the appropriate register

        (a)     for an individual—

              (i)     the name of the person; and

              (ii)     his or her professional address in the ACT or, if the person has no professional address in the ACT, his or her place of residence, whether within or outside the ACT; and

              (iii)     the qualifications of the person; and

        (b)     for a company—

              (i)     the name of the company; and

              (ii)     the address where the company carries on business in the ACT or, if the company does not carry on business in the ACT, the registered office of the company, whether within or outside the ACT; and

              (iii)     the names of the directors and members of the company who are registered; and

        (c)     the registration number allotted to the person; and

        (d)     the date of registration.

    (2)     An entry in a register shall be signed by the chairperson.
